11/18/2023 0 Comments Adobe acrobat updateWe accept forms that are consistent with the official printed versions and do not have an adverse impact on our processing. There is no computation, validation or verification of the information you enter and you are still responsible for entering all required information. IRS fill-in PDF forms use some of the features provided with Adobe Acrobat software, such as the ability to save the data you input (document rights). If you have problems with a file, such as PDF pages that don't appear in the browser window, please review the troubleshooting information in Adobe's support knowledgebase. Our PDF files are tested prior to being made available on IRS.gov. Use Adobe Acrobat Reader to open the file after downloading.Select "Save Target As" or "Save Link As" when presented with a menu.Right click on the link, which is usually the item number (if your mouse is configured for left-handed operation use the left mouse button).To save the file without viewing it first: We recommend that you use the most recent version of Adobe Reader software (available free from Adobe's website) rather than your web browser when using our PDF files.
